    Fawlty Towers is my all time favorite comedy, Seinfeld coming in at a close second. Fawlty Towers imo is the summit of live action comedy achievement. Basil Fawlty is a likeable character, who has to put up with the absurd demands of his demanding and sometimes downright annoying guests who have not heard of common sense or logic. Basil goes near insane and ends up hitting at anyone in his path and smashing all sorts of stuff and then his wife Sybil comes in and cleans up matters easily. Polly and Manuel are good characters, Manuel the stupid and halfwitted servant and Polly the intelligent servant girl. An interesting fact is that the person who plays Polly was married to John Cleese and wrote the show with him.
